Title: Technical Project Leader (Top Secret Clearance)

Location: Washington, D.C. Metro Area (On-Site)


This role is intended to recruit candidates for a ~6-month role with Rios Partners, with the opportunity to convert into a longer-term role. Hiring is contingent upon the receipt of an award.


Summary

Rios Partners is a mission-driven consulting firm creating positive change by delivering value for our clients, investing in our employees, and solving tough problems that benefit our local and global communities. We ground our approach in empathy, enabling our team members to better hear our customers’ challenges and work together to develop effective solutions. As a team, we know what it takes to move organizations forward with measurable, sustainable results.

Our primary consideration when evaluating candidates is alignment with our Mission and Values, which can be found at http://www.riospartners.com/mission-and-values/.


Job Description:

Rios Partners is seeking a Technical Project Leader to lead a time-bound, high-impact IT assessment for aa federal agency. This role will serve as the day-to-day engagement lead a comprehensive assessment that oversees agency performance across IT governance, cybersecurity and compliance, operations, service delivery, risk, and modernization readiness.

This role is well-suited for a leader who thrives in diagnostic and assessment-driven engagements, can translate complex technical findings into clear, actionable recommendations for senior federal stakeholders, and is comfortable working in a federal IT environment.

As a Project Leader, you will:

  • Lead projects: Serve as the overall technical and delivery lead for the project, managing scope, schedule, and quality across all domains
  • Develop high-level workplans to deliver project results
  • Support assessment activities, to include analyzing and providing recommendations for organizational performance across a series of domains
  • Provide workstreams leads direction/guidance and identify connections/synergies between workstreams
  • Ensure high-quality deliverables
  • Motivate and inspire teams to deliver results
  • Manage relationships: Develop and effectively manage senior client relationships
  • Manage/own relationships with Senior Clients; serve as a trusted advisor to Senior Clients
  • Nurture relationships with the goal of establishing platforms for future growth
  • Mentor and develop the team: Consulting is an apprentice model; must be invested in growing the next cohort of Consultants.
  • Provide feedback on both work products and professional development (e.g. problem framing, analysis, synthesis, communications, and relationship building)
  • Provide biweekly formal feedback as well as semi-annual evaluations
  • Lead team trainings on core consulting skills


Required Education, Skills, and Experience:

  • Relevant Master’s degree (e.g., MPA, MPP, MBA, Information Systems, or related discipline
  • 8-10 years of professional experience, with demonstrated leadership of complex consulting, technical, or assessment engagements
  • Prior experience leading IT, cybersecurity, or organizational assessments in federal or highly regulated environments


Preferred Education, Skills, and Experience:

  • Demonstrated knowledge in one or more of the following: Federal IT, Federal Cybersecurity practices, NIST frameworks, OMB Policies, IT Modernization


Additional Requirements:

  • Active Top Secret Clearance
  • Authorization to work in the U.S. indefinitely
  • Willingness to work on-site in the Washington DC Metro Area

At Rios Partners, we believe that when our team thrives, our company thrives. That’s why we’re proud to offer a comprehensive and best-in-class benefits package that reflects how much we value our people. Below is an overview of the benefits available to our employees:


Profit-Sharing / Performance Bonus

We believe in shared success. That’s why a portion of company profits is distributed to employees each year through our Profit-Sharing/Performance Bonus program. The total amount may vary based on market conditions, company performance, and individual contributions—but the goal remains the same: to reward the team for our collective achievements.


Retirement Plan (401k)

We help you plan for your future. Rios Partners contributes 3% of your base salary each month to a 401(k) retirement plan, regardless of whether you choose to contribute yourself. You may also make additional contributions. Our 401(k) plan is administered through Fidelity, a leader in retirement planning.


Health Insurance (ICHRA)

We offer flexibility and choice through an Individual Coverage Health Reimbursement Arrangement (ICHRA). With ICHRA, Rios Partners contributes tax-free dollars toward your health insurance premiums, allowing you to select the plan that fits your needs rather than being restricted to a one-size-fits-all group plan.


Vision Insurance

We offer vision coverage through MetLife to help you care for your eye health. The plan includes benefits for eye exams, glasses, contact lenses, and more.


Dental Insurance

Dental coverage through MetLife is provided at no cost to you or your dependents. You also have the option to upgrade to a higher-tier plan if desired.


Disability Insurance

Rios Partners provides both short-term and long-term disability insurance at no cost to you. This coverage, offered through MetLife, ensures that you're protected in case of illness or injury that prevents you from working.


Paid Time Off (PTO) and Holidays

We value work-life balance. You’ll receive:

• 15 days of PTO annually, with additional days based on your tenure

• 12 paid holidays per year

• Additional paid time off for life events such as bereavement, jury duty, and voting


Parental Leave (Maternity, Paternity, and Adoption)

Welcoming a child is a major life milestone, and we’re here to support you. Eligible employees receive 12 weeks of fully paid parental leave for birth, adoption, or foster care placements. This benefit is available to team members who have been employed full-time for at least 12 months and are in good standing.


Employee Assistance Program (EAP)

Your well-being matters. Our EAP, provided through Health Advocate, offers confidential support for personal and professional challenges—including mental health counseling, substance abuse, parenting support, grief counseling, and more. Work/life resources and healthcare navigation assistance are also included.


Training and Development

Rios Partners is committed to helping you achieve your highest potential. Our personal view is that this is best accomplished through a combination of client engagements, opportunities to take on new roles within the team, and internal (team) / external (expert) training.
